/*************************************************************************

    TX-1/Buggy Boy hardware

*************************************************************************/


#define TX1_PIXEL_CLOCK     (XTAL_18MHz / 3)
#define TX1_HBSTART         256
#define TX1_HBEND           0
#define TX1_HTOTAL          384
#define TX1_VBSTART         240
#define TX1_VBEND           0
#define TX1_VTOTAL          264

/*
 * HACK! Increased VTOTAL to 'fix' a timing issue
 * that prevents one of the start countdown tones
 * from playing.
 */
#define BB_PIXEL_CLOCK      (XTAL_18MHz / 3)
#define BB_HBSTART          256
#define BB_HBEND            0
#define BB_HTOTAL           384
#define BB_VBSTART          240
#define BB_VBEND            0
#define BB_VTOTAL           288 + 1

#define CPU_MASTER_CLOCK    (XTAL_15MHz)
#define BUGGYBOY_ZCLK       (CPU_MASTER_CLOCK / 2)
